发明名称 OPTICAL MEASURING INSTRUMENT FOR DISPERSIBILITY OF PARTICLES IN LIQUID
摘要 PURPOSE:To measure dispersibility on the condition where the slip speed of a liquid sample is zero by holding the liquid sample in a sample holding container, supporting it on a base movably, and measuring and displaying the dispersibility of particles while moving the container. CONSTITUTION:The necessary sample is charged in the sample holding transparent container 1, which is supported on a moving stage 9; and this stage 9 is supported movably on the base 10 and also put in reciprocal motion by the pulse motor 8 of a motion control part 4. Light from a light source part 2, on the other hand, illuminates sample particles in the container through an optical fiber 7 top generate a scattered light signal, shade signal, or reflected signal. This signal is inputted to a photoelectric conversion part 3 through the optical fiber 7. The signal is converted by the photoelectric conversion part 3 into an electric signal, which separated by a signal processing part 5 into a DC part and an irregular variation part and converted into the function signal of the irregular variation component, e.g. a square mean signal or proportion signal of the square mean value and a DC component. This function signal is display or recorded automatically by a signal display part 6.
